About StormHarvester

StormHarvester helps wastewater utilities predict and prevent issues like flooding and pollution before they happen, protecting communities and reducing costs. We are the market leader in this space. At its core, StormHarvester’s advanced anomaly detection system analyses data from thousands of sensors, turning it into precise, actionable insights that drive smarter decisions.

Job responsibilities

  • Lead Bid Strategy: Own and drive the bid strategy for all tender opportunities in the UK and Australia, aligning with StormHarvester’s commercial goals and market positioning.
  • Tender Management: Manage the full lifecycle of bid submissions, from opportunity identification and qualification through to submission and post‑bid review.
  • Content Development: Write, edit, and tailor high‑quality technical and commercial content that clearly articulates the value of StormHarvester’s AI‑driven wastewater solutions.
  • Stakeholder Coordination: Collaborate with internal teams (Sales, Product, Engineering, Legal) to gather input, ensure accuracy, and meet submission deadlines.
  • Compliance & Quality: Ensure all submissions meet client requirements, industry standards, and internal quality benchmarks.
  • Market Intelligence: Monitor procurement portals and industry developments to identify upcoming opportunities and inform bid strategies.
  • Continuous Improvement: Maintain a library of reusable content and lessons learned to enhance future submissions. Ensure all submissions reflect StormHarvester’s brand, tone, and strategic messaging.
